Two Disclosed Tisbury Sales in July Span $250,000 to $464,000 Range

TISBURY -- Four transactions were recorded at the Dukes County Registry of Deeds for Tisbury properties between July 3 and Aug. 1, but only two carried disclosed sale prices, ranging from $250,000 to $464,000.

MARKET OVERVIEW The registry recorded four Tisbury transactions during the period. Of those, two included a disclosed consideration amount, with prices ranging from $250,000 to $464,000 and a median of $357,000. The other two entries were not conventional property sales: one was a certificate of death and one was a declaration of homestead, both of which are commonly recorded alongside or independent of a property transfer and do not themselves represent a sale price. Based on the raw count of four recorded transactions, the period appears quiet.

TOP SALES The highest-priced transaction was 50 Daggett Ave., which sold for $464,000 on July 14. The seller was listed as Arthur W. Strople III and the buyer as EBJH LLC. Bed, bath and square footage figures were not available in the deed record.

The second sale was 46 Summer St., which sold for $250,000 on July 7. The sellers were listed as Virginia M. Gonsalves, trustee, and the estate of Frank Otis Gonsalves; the buyer was Martha's Vineyard Bank.

NEIGHBORHOOD BREAKDOWN No street had more than one recorded transaction during the period, so no street-level clustering emerged. By price tier, both disclosed sales fell under $500,000: the Summer Street property at $250,000 and the Daggett Avenue property at $464,000. No transactions with a disclosed price exceeded $500,000 during the period.

MARKET NOTES Half of the four recorded transactions -- the certificate of death involving grantor John W. Macy and the declaration of homestead at 726 Franklin St. involving trustees Kathryn N. Shands and Juliet K. Mulinare -- were not property sales in the conventional sense and carried no consideration amount, which is standard for those instrument types. Of the two actual property sales, one involved a corporate buyer, EBJH LLC, and one involved a bank, Martha's Vineyard Bank, as grantee following a trustee and estate conveyance. Property type (single-family, condominium or multi-family) was not specified in any of the four deed records, and no square footage or price-per-square-foot figures were available for comparison.
